A separate ADL-R Practice Registry has been established specifically to assist organizations who are new to the ADL-R. All organizations applying for ADL-R access must first use the practice registry to establish a level of competency prior to interacting with the ADL-R Production Registry.
Approval for access to the ADL-R Practice Registry is available to approved DoD repositories and, on a selective basis, other repositories such as DoD coalition and international partners. Requests for access are made through the Register Repository menu selection on this portal.
The ADL-R User Support Staff is available to provide training and assistance to Department of Defense repositories.
ADL-R PRACTICE REGISTRY
The ADL-R Practice Registry is specifically designed for new repositories that want to train and test the submission process or their automation of the submission process.
The ADL-R Practice Registry content submission, transaction status and search functions perform identically to the ADL-R Operational registry.
